Unlocking the Power of Healthcare Contact Centers: Enhancing Patient Care in the Digital Age

InMoment XI

They are more than call centers, in addition to handling incoming and outgoing calls, they often manage SMS, email, live chat, and even social media messaging. These centers typically handle a wide range of tasks, including appointment scheduling, prescription refills, insurance inquiries, and medical advice, among others.
